"They made the Queen pass for a racist." What's behind Meghan's interview
The royal family relives the pain of November 1995, after the interview that Harry and Meghan gave to Oprah Winfrey. The Firm, the real "company", is accused. But what's true? We talked about it with Lavinia Orefici, an expert on the royal family
The English royal family will hardly forget this date, which will be added, on the shelf of painful memories, to that of November 20, 1995, the day when Lady Diana, dressed in black, confessed in front of the BBC cameras all her pain for the failure of the marriage with Carlo. On Sunday, history repeated itself, but this time it was Prince Harry and his wife Meghan Markle who spoke in front of Oprah Winfrey's shocked face on CBS.
At the center of the narrative are the terrible "crimes" committed by "The Firm", the royal company, the "villain" of this fairy tale.
The interview comes a year after the Megxit, made official on March 30, to the disbelief of the lovers of the royal family, who do not understand why. After asking for and obtaining privacy and freedom, why go to Oprah Winfrey, the most famous anchor in America, to spout some personal facts?
"The purpose is perhaps precisely to pass for victims. The accusations are very heavy, knowing full well that the British monarchy does not respond. But they are without evidence", Lavinia Orefici, an expert on the English royal family, told ilGiornale.it.
They talked about similarities with Diana's BBC interview. What are they in your opinion?
"I don't see any. Diana and Meghan Markle are two completely different women in age, origins, relationships. Diana's '95 interview was a glaring mistake but Lady D ended up in a loveless marriage, she got married very young . Meghan was twice her years old when she joined the royal family, she was divorced, she had already lived other lives. Diana was a character extremely loved by the people, also thanks to the game she had built with the press, who gladly she had her use. Meghan apes Lady D, but the comparison doesn't exist. "

The strongest accusation is that of "racism", so much so that it is the only one that is also underlined by Buckingham Palace in the reply message. Does the royal family have a racist past?
"Harry needed the Queen's permission to get married and I think she has arrived. Meghan Markle is also the first to set foot in Sandringham for Christmas, before the wedding was celebrated. Neither Diana nor Kate Middleton had this honor." .
Who do you think it was to express the concerns about little Archie's skin?
"We do not know if they referred to the family in the 'strict' sense. It should be emphasized that in the interview they spoke of 'someone from the family'. The family and the institution are the same thing, and Queen Elizabeth is leading them. By not naming names, Harry dropped it all on her, making it seem like the queen is racist. The next day Oprah Winfrey made it clear that Meghan and Harry's allegations did not refer to grandparents. ), but few have seen that broadcast ".
